Before Steidten rocked up and brought in Kudus, Alvarez and Mavropanos, Moyes transfers in and existing players inherited were assembled to play Moyesball. As I think we all know, it proved very effective until teams worked it out during his 2nd season just after Xmas IIRC? The players Moyes wanted were to play his low block, sitting deep, narrow and keeping the shape to deny or spoil opposition chances. Then rely on quick counters or set pieces to score. So 5 players ( Zouma, Coufal, Soucek, JWP and Antonio ) still play regularly. Emerson, Benrahma, Downes, Fornals, Scammaca, Haller, Vlasic all gone but only Vlasic was really a Moyes pick, Fornals inherited from Pellegrini played out of position and most of the others via Newman and Sullivan or in the case of Downes it was Warbarton that recommended the player. Paqueta was a Sully pick via Newman and via Mackay another Sully trusted agent I think?

But the core 5 mentioned are really the players that we need upgrades on as starters in the first 11 imo. With the exception of Antonio, all too weak and / or too slow or lacking the technique needed to play possession football at pace ( control and passing). Even Fabs inability to distribute the ball is highlighted when he plays but he’s still a great shot stopper.

But Moyes setting up his team to stop the opposition who like to play thru or on the counter works very well. Thats wyat he’s good at but watching an “Alamo” style holdut every game is not going to getvyou off your seat or IMO wont take us any further.

We’ve peaked under Moyes some while back. The European teams hadnt worked out or had experience of playing against teams that play Moyesball low block and counter which I think was why we’ve been pretty decent in those competitions ( last season the conference standard teams werent great too).

Playing Moyesball is the only way we beat Leverkusen over 2 legs but decisions and luck ( deflections etc and injuries ) need to go our way. I dont think it will be enough but Ive said that a few times in Moyes reign and we’ve managed to get thru.

But this summer , its all about Steidten and his team getting it right with or without Moyes ( iideally the latter ) in order to upgrade at least 4 or 5 positions as I dont see a way to get the quality without selling Paqueta and avoiding FFP in the process.
